Introduction

Induction soap dispensers are becoming increasingly popular in both residential and commercial settings due to their convenience and hygiene benefits. These innovative devices utilize infrared sensors to detect hands underneath the dispenser, releasing the perfect amount of soap without the need for physical contact. This feature not only helps to prevent the spread of germs but also makes handwashing more efficient.

When considering an induction soap dispenser, it's essential to look for models that are easy to refill and compatible with various soap types, including liquid, foam, or gel. Here are some key points to consider:
  • Sensor sensitivity: Ensure the dispenser activates quickly when hands are detected.
  • Capacity: Choose a size that fits your usage needs, whether for home or commercial use.
  • Design: A sleek, modern design can enhance the aesthetic of your bathroom or kitchen.
  • Durability: Look for dispensers made from high-quality materials that can withstand daily use.
  • Power options: Some models are battery-operated, while others may be rechargeable or plug-in.
